A Heat-Resistance Deep-Pleat Filter is a type of air filter designed to operate efficiently in high-temperature environments. These filters feature a deep-pleat construction, which increases the surface area of the filter media, enhancing their capacity to capture airborne contaminants while maintaining a low-pressure drop. Typically made with heat-resistant filter media such as high-temperature fiberglass or synthetic fibers, these filters are used in industrial applications, HVAC systems, power plants, and other environments exposed to high heat.

Technical Specifications of Heat-resistance Deep-pleat Filter

External Frame Stainless Steel
Sealant Fire-Resistance Glue
Separator Aluminum Foil
Filter Media Super-fine Glass Fiber
Max. Operation Temp. 350ºC
